A change in HTML
HTML5 is the latest major revision of HTML. There will be many changes including the “reducement of the use of proprietary plug-in-based rich Internet application (RIA) technologies such as Adobe Flash, Microsoft Silverlight, and Sun JavaFX.” It is expected to be a major upgrade, and is expected to be completed by 2012.

Windows 7
I looked more into Windows 7 since I am a PC user and I just wanted to find out if it is getting better reviews then when vista came out. According to Wikipedia “Reviews of Windows 7 were mostly positive, praising its usability when compared to its predecessor, Windows Vista. CNet gives Windows 7 Home Premium a rating of 4.5 out of 5 stars,[69] stating that it “is more than what Vista should have been, [and] it’s where Microsoft needed to go”.
